One interesting tidbit is he mentioned Leonhard wants to rotate guys including positions (1, 3, 4i) so an offensive lineman doesn't always face the same guy. I'm not sure I buy that. There are about 60-70 defensive snaps to be played in a game and the rotation of 6 guys can only do so much. You have to have different technique against the same offensive lineman.

The defensive line rotation is very common in the NFL. Anyone who thought that was just a McDermott thing was wrong. Leonhard came from a defense that rotated a lot and deployed defensive linemen in a wide variety of ways.
